The LDL-Cholesterol assay is comprised of two distinct phases. In phase one a unique detergent solubilizes cholesterol from non-LDL- lipoprotein particles. This cholesterol is consumed by cholesterol esterase, cholesterol oxidase, peroxidase and 4- aminoantipyrine to generate a colorless end product. In phase two a second detergent in reagent 2 releases cholesterol from the LDL lipoproteins. This cholesterol reacts with cholesterol esterase, cholesterol oxidase and a chromogen system to yield a blue color complex which can be measured bichromatically at 540/660nm. The resulting increase in absorbance is directly proportional to the LDL-C concentration in the sample. — Reason: Beckman Coulter identified that LDL Cholesterol OSR6x96 is not meeting the performance claim listed in the Instructions for Use (IFU). LDL Cholesterol reagent showed clinically significant interference due to triglyceride concentration up to 1500 mg/dL may cause a maximum positive bias of up to 28.8% in low LDL Cholesterol samples (concentration 80 mg/dL) and up to 11.02% in high LDL Cholesterol samples (concentration 160mg/dL). — Status: Ongoing

Brand Name: da Vinci S, Si Permanent Cautery Hook Instrument Product Name: da Vinci S, Si Permanent Cautery Hook Instrument Model/Catalog Number: 420183 Software Version: NA Product Description: EndoWrist Instruments or da Vinci S/Si Reusable instruments, including blunt and sharp endoscopic dissectors, scissors, scalpels, forceps/pick-ups, needle holders, endoscopic retractors, electrocautery and accessories are intended for endoscopic manipulation of tissue, including grasping, cutting, blunt and sharp dissection, approximation, ligation, electrocautery, suturing, and delivery and placement of microwave and cryogenic ablation probes and accessories. Please refer to attached User Manual for additional details on intended use. All da Vinci S/Si reusable instruments with jaws use mechanical tungsten cables and pulleys to transmit motion from the input discs to the housing (on the proximal chassis), through the main shaft, and the distal instrument tip (inside the patient). Component: NA — Reason: Due to increased in complaints regarding frayed or broken pitch cables on reusable surgical instruments — Status: Ongoing
